What's a Within Movie Review, You Ask?
A within movie review is a critique that focuses on the internal elements of a film, rather than comparing it to others or discussing its external factors like box office success. It's all about delving into the heart of the movie – the story, characters, dialogue, cinematography, and more. It's like having a backstage pass to the film's creative process.

Crafting a Compelling Within Movie Review: A Step-by-Step Guide
1. Choose Your Film Wisely
Pick a movie you're genuinely passionate about. Your enthusiasm will shine through in your review. Also, consider films that have complex narratives or stylistic elements that deserve a deep dive.
2. Watch and Re-watch
Watch the film multiple times. The first time, enjoy it as a viewer. The subsequent viewings should be more analytical. Take notes on what works, what doesn't, and why.
3. Understand the Film's Intent
Before diving into your review, understand what the filmmaker was trying to achieve. This could be found in interviews, director's notes, or even the film's press materials.
4. Structure Your Review
A well-structured review keeps readers engaged. Here's a suggested format:
- Introduction: Briefly introduce the film, its genre, and your initial thoughts. - Body: This is where you delve into the film's internal elements. Use headings to separate sections like 'Storytelling', 'Characters', 'Cinematography', etc. - Conclusion: Summarize your thoughts, reiterate your stance, and leave readers with something to ponder.
5. Be Detailed, Be Analytical, Be Fair
- Detailed: Use specifics to support your points. Instead of saying "the acting was great", explain why. Mention scenes, lines, or performances that illustrate your point. - Analytical: Explain why you liked or disliked something. Discuss the film's themes, symbolism, or technical aspects. - Fair: Acknowledge the film's strengths and weaknesses. Be constructive in your criticism.
Mastering the Art of Within Movie Reviews
Writing compelling within movie reviews takes practice. Here are some tips to help you improve:
- Read widely: Study professional reviews, film theory, and screenwriting books to expand your cinematic vocabulary. - Be patient: Don't rush your review. Let your thoughts marinate and evolve over time. - Revise and edit: Your first draft doesn't have to be perfect. Revise, edit, and refine your review until it's polished and engaging.
